Neither note 4 has official source from Xiaomi. Difference is that Snapdragon devices can be made to boot from CAF source from Qualcomm due to sheer experience, and the same has not been accomplished with Mediatek's Helio X20 source. That and xda has a massssssssuve preference towards Qualcomm anyways due to repeat positive experiences, so most developers spend the time on Qualcomm devices.

I think hardware acceleration support would be required for this feature as even powerful desktop cpus run hot as **** when using software interpolation & still give dropped frames in most cases.
Gpu assisted solutions like madvr help a lot but still make the gpu's run damn hot!
Mediatek users are lucky to have this because they have 60/120fps interpolation completely hardware accelerated
https://forum.xda-developers.com/re...d-enable-clearmotion-miui-based-roms-t3278552
Unless other companies offer such acceleration or development then I'd agree with Mx player's official reply - that it's near impossible to get this feature while keeping it consistent in performance for all.
